Abstract

Systems and methods for motion-enabled transactions are disclosed. The system may allow users to complete transactions with merchants via an air sign input. The system may receive a motion-enabled transaction request comprising an air sign input. The system may determine a stored air sign symbol based on the air sign input. The system may retrieve a merchant identifier, a transaction type, and a transaction cost based on the determined stored air sign symbol. The system may transmit a transaction confirmation comprising the merchant identifier, the transaction type, and the transaction cost. In response to the user confirming the transaction confirmation, the system may authorize and process the transaction.

Claims (38)

1. A method, comprising:

receiving, by a processor, a motion-enabled transaction request from a user computing device comprising an air sign input,

wherein the air sign input comprises accelerometer tracked data associated with motion and velocity of a unique movement of the user computing device, wherein the unique movement simulates a shape of an air sign symbol, and wherein the air sign symbol is enacted by a user while holding the user computing device;

inputting, by the processor, the received air sign input into a trained neural network model to determine a stored air sign symbol associated with the air sign symbol comprised in the air sign input;

retrieving, by the processor, a merchant identifier, a transaction type, and a transaction cost based on the determined stored air sign symbol; and

transmitting, by the processor, to the user computing device a transaction confirmation comprising the merchant identifier, the transaction type, and the transaction cost in response to the determined stored air sign symbol.

2. The method of claim 1 , further comprising preprocessing, by the processor, the air sign input by at least one of filtering or normalizing the air sign input.

3. The method of claim 1 , further comprising receiving, by the processor, a second air sign input based on the transaction confirmation.

4. The method of claim 1 , further comprising transmitting, by the processor, a transaction authorization request to a payment network, wherein the transaction authorization request comprises a user identifier and the transaction cost, and wherein the payment network authorizes the transaction authorization request to approve the motion-enabled transaction request.

5. The method of claim 4 , further comprising transmitting, by the processor, a transaction approval notification to complete the motion-enabled transaction request.

6. The method of claim 1 , wherein the air sign input is generated by a merchant device, and wherein the merchant device generates the air sign input by capturing a user gesture.

7. The method of claim 1 , wherein the motion-enabled transaction request comprises GPS location data, and wherein the merchant identifier is determined based on the stored air sign symbol and the GPS location data.
